Garlic Honey Lime Salmon Bowls. Please and thank you! This starts with an easy marinated salmon that we pop in the oven to bake. While the salmon is baking, I like to make a quick sauce with butter, garlic, honey, and lime juice. It’s slightly sweet, a little tangy, and of course, it’s loaded with garlic. When the salmon is almost done, we’ll pour this over the salmon filet pieces and broil just long enough for the honey to caramelize....

Sundal has become a routine preparation at home these days because of its health benefits. The protein and fiber that we get from the beans is really a important part of diet especially for vegetarians. I necessarily do not make sundals with coconut and use different vegetables instead along with the beans to make it flavorful and healthier. The sundal recipes I have below are traditional ones that we make for Navarathri in our house....

Warm braised beef ragu that has been slow-simmered with onions, garlic, San Marzano tomatoes, fresh basil, and my absolute favorite ingredient in a homemade Sunday sauce – parmesan rind. The meat soaks up all those flavors and just easily falls apart when you shred it with a fork. Saucy, tender, and best when served over pappardelle pasta....
